On 6 December 2018, media outlets reported that the UK government had suspended the Tier 1 Investor Visa route with immediate effect. This caused an outcry amongst immigration solicitor and their representative groups, as it was, according to one Solicitor, “legislation by press release”. No notice of the suspension was issued by the Home Office. …
